    SEBSers requested to sign petition supporting Dinesh Prasain
    Author: SEBS-North America
    Post Date: 1/28/2004
    SEBSers are urged to sign the following petition (see link below)which demands that a thorough investigation be conducted and made public clarifying the events surrounding the beating of our fellow SEBSers and a human right activist Dinesh Raj Prasain 310B on January 13, 2004. Details of the events are posted in the petition itself. This is a global campaign and we would like to collect a minimum of 5000 signatures by the end of February alone. This will also serve as our testimony that SEBS members are beginning to take more active role when the basic human rights is at stake.
